Tooth loss can affect speech, chewing ability, and self-confidence. Choosing the right dental restoration is essential not only for aesthetics, but also for long-term functionality. According to Dr. Jung, dental implants are a highly durable and natural-feeling solution. These involve placing a titanium post into the jawbone, which serves as the root for a custom crown. As the implant integrates with the bone over time, it provides strong, stable support and helps prevent bone loss—making it one of the most effective long-term restoration methods.

Dental bridges offer another approach. A bridge spans the gap created by missing teeth by anchoring crowns to the adjacent natural teeth. While bridges do not integrate with the jawbone like implants, they provide a quicker and often more cost-effective solution. They also avoid surgical procedures, which may appeal to patients seeking a less invasive option. However, Dr. Jung notes that bridges rely on the strength of neighboring teeth and do not preserve the underlying bone in the area of the lost tooth.

For patients who are missing many or all of their teeth, dentures remain a widely used and affordable solution. Available as partial or full sets, dentures rest on the gums and are removable. While earlier designs were prone to slipping, modern dentures offer improved fit and comfort due to advancements in materials and custom shaping. Dr. Jung points out that although dentures require more maintenance, they are a practical option when extensive restoration is needed.

Each treatment option comes with its own considerations. The right choice depends on multiple factors, including how many teeth are missing, the condition of the surrounding bone and tissue, general oral health, and financial priorities.
